The Physicochemical Property of Mushroom Residue and Sludge Substrate and Its Effect on Growth of Ligustrum Container Seedlings

  • Mushroom residue and sludge as principal raw material,by using randomized complete block design,container seedlings of 2 privet species were planted in different proportion substrate of mushroom residue and sludge.The result showed that substrate total pore space,aeration pore and big and small void ratio were affected by sludge dosage.As the sludge content was higher,the total pore space,aeration pore and void ratio were lower.Matrix pH value mainly was affected by mushroom residue and sludge content.The ratio of mushroom residue and sludge was 6∶4 or 5∶5 might significantly improve the survival rate of transplanting and height growth of Ligustrum japonicum and Ligustrum×vicaryi.The result indicated that the substrate formula was suitable for production of privet container seedlings.
